I just wondered if someone  could find Henry any earlier than 1871 please. On this census he is living with wife Sarah b 1828 Normanby, son William Hy b 1868 Gainsborough and sister Elizabeth b 1845 Sutton on Trent. They were living on Bridge Street, Gainsborough and Henry was a pork butcher.

Hi tracking back Sarah Horton to 1851:-

Sarah Horton 21 occ Housekeeper for a Waterman b Normanby
Residng Gainsborough
Census Ref HO107/2120/161/14

Possible therefore for Henry:-

Henry Wilson 21 occ Boatman b Sutton on Trent residing at White Hart, Melton Mowbray
Census Ref HO107/2091/487/5
